EAB Games League Season 1 Round 3 - Apidya

Is it a bird? Is it a plane? No, it's...

Apidya

The rules for this competition are in this thread (EAB Games League Rules And Info). Here's a quick run-down though:

- The round starts at 12:00am UK time on Monday, July 2, and finishes at 11:59pm UK time on Friday, July 20.

- Scores can only be posted during the time of the round, any scores posted outside of this period won't count.

- You can play on a real Amiga or an emulator, whatever you prefer.

- If you can, take screenshots or use a digital camera/mobile phone to provide proof of your score, however if you are unable to do this then you can upload your high-score file as confirmation. You should also write your score in your post.

- Anyone can enter at any time, and you can post as many scores as you want during the round. Of course, only your highest score will count towards the final standings.

- Between July 7 and July 13 the voting will take place for the fourth round's game, a thread containing details will be created nearer the time.

- At the end of the round, the player with the highest score gets 12 points, 2nd place gets 10, 3rd 8, 4th 7, 5th 6, 6th 5, 7th 4, 8th 3, 9th 2 and 10th 1 (assuming that many people take part).

- No cheating! No using save states, cheat codes, trainers or anything like that, and no modifying scores in any way. This competition is just a bit of fun and hopefully no-one will sink that low. However, if you genuinely suspect someone has cheated in any way, please PM me and I'll look into it. If I find someone guilty of cheating, they will be banned from the league for the entire season.

READ THIS CAREFULLY BEFORE YOU START

- The following options must be set:

Quote:
Level: Normal
Lives: 3
Teammode: No
1UP: Every 20000
The other options are down to personal preference.

- Continues are not allowed, as stated in the rules. (Not that there's much point in Apidya, as you will lose your score.)

I think that's it. If you have any questions, you can either post them in this thread or in the Rules thread. Thanks and have fun!
